Gene expression of NF-E2 related factor-2 (NRF-2) and downstream antioxidant genes in wild-type (WT) and surfactant protein D overexpressing (SP-D OE) mice. Total lung mRNA was extracted from SP-D OE and littermate WT mice exposed to 21% or 80% O2 for 5 days. Quantitative real-time reverse transcription–polymerase chain reaction analysis was performed for NRF-2, glutathione peroxidase-2 (Gpx-2), hemoxygenase-1 (HO-1), and NAD(P)H quinone oxidoreductase-1 (Nqo-1) and normalized to 18S RNA as described. Data are expressed as mean ± SEM (n = 5–10), normalized to WT level (*P < 0.05; ***P < 0.0001 vs. SP-D OE normoxia group). Hyperoxia-exposed SP-D OE mice exhibit significantly higher levels of NRF-2, GPx-2, HO-1, and Nqo-1 mRNA in the lung as compared with similarly exposed WT group.
